** Description changed: Tested with 0.1+bzr1239+dfsg-0+1240+125~ppa0~quantal1 After commissioning the lenovo machines in the QA lab, the memory attribute is set to 0 MB The fallout from this is that juju bootstrap won't be able to find a matching node when you run: $ juju bootstrap --constraints "arch=amd64" 2012-10-09 16:57:51,558 INFO Bootstrapping environment 'maas' (origin: lp:juju type: maas)... 2012-10-09 16:57:52,724 ERROR No matching node is available. $ juju bootstrap --constraints "arch=amd64 mem=0" 2012-10-09 16:59:53,958 INFO Bootstrapping environment 'maas' (origin: lp:juju type: maas)... 2012-10-09 16:59:57,067 INFO 'bootstrap' command finished successfully + + == TEST == + This fix has been tested on both canonistack and in the lenovo lab.
